Abstract

This paper proposes a new design of compact fractal patch microstrip antenna fed by coplanar waveguide to reduce the antenna dimension and to increase its bandwidth for Long Term Evolution application purposes. The results shown return loss of -23.45 dB and VSWR 1.144 can be achieved by controlling the height and the width of the fractal patch dimension.  Bandwidth of the proposed antenna is 375 MHz which is equal to an increase of 200% compared to the conventional rectangular patch antenna and also the dimension of fractal patch antenna can be reduced until 66%.
